Transaction c51649bed38a24e687f3b1808e9e3bee2e7e4b5004164413a2f9422ff4a35d69
3 Input
2 Outputs
- c51649bed38a24e687f3b1808e9e3bee2e7e4b5004164413a2f9422ff4a35d69:0
- c51649bed38a24e687f3b1808e9e3bee2e7e4b5004164413a2f9422ff4a35d69:1
value 33440509
address 1EQvcFDWm3wp71ZjggxggQ4vXA7k8cFehd
value 879024
address 3BMEX1PNfd9UEMBTkiVpBDUGEN6zBDsAt3